Google Sheets: Google Sheets is a free web-based spreadsheet program developed by Google as part of its Google Workspace productivity suite. It allows users to create and edit spreadsheets and share them online for collaboration.

Server Status: Server Status is an open-source monitoring application that allows administrators to keep track of the status and performance of servers. It provides insight into CPU, memory, disk space, and other metrics.

Key Features Comparison

Google Sheets
Google Sheets Features
  • Online spreadsheet creation and editing
  • Real-time collaboration and sharing
  • Integration with other Google Workspace apps
  • Offline access and offline editing
  • Mobile apps for iOS and Android
  • Extensive formula and function support
  • Data visualization with charts and graphs
  • Pivot tables and pivot charts
  • Add-ons and extensions for additional functionality
Server Status
Server Status Features
  • Real-time monitoring of server performance
  • Customizable dashboards and alerts
  • Support for multiple operating systems
  • Integrations with various services and tools
  • Historical data and reporting
  • Scalable and distributed architecture

Pros & Cons Analysis

Google Sheets
Google Sheets
Pros
  • Free to use for personal and basic business use
  • Seamless integration with other Google services
  • Ease of collaboration and sharing
  • Offline access and editing capabilities
  • Extensive feature set for a free spreadsheet tool
Cons
  • Limited advanced features compared to paid spreadsheet software
  • Potential compatibility issues with Microsoft Excel files
  • Reliance on an internet connection for full functionality
  • Limited customization options compared to desktop spreadsheet programs
Server Status
Server Status
Pros
  • Open-source and free to use
  • Highly customizable and extensible
  • Provides detailed insights into server health
  • Supports a wide range of server types and metrics
  • Easy to set up and use
Cons
  • May require some technical expertise to configure and maintain
  • Limited support for enterprise-level features compared to commercial tools
  • Reliance on community-driven development and support
